Understanding Pressure Washers: Your Car's Best Friend

When it comes to maintaining the pristine appearance of your vehicle, a pressure washer can be a game changer. But what exactly is a pressure washer, and why is it so vital for car maintenance? Essentially, a pressure washer is a mechanical device that uses high-pressure water spray to remove dirt, grime, and other debris from various surfaces. Unlike traditional washing methods, which often require buckets of soapy water and sponges, pressure washers deliver superior cleaning power in a fraction of the time.

One of the primary benefits of using a pressure washer for your car is the time-saving efficiency it offers. With a simple pull of a trigger, you can cover large areas quickly, making it ideal for busy individuals who may not have hours to dedicate to car cleaning. Additionally, pressure washers are equipped with different nozzles, allowing you to adjust the water pressure and spray pattern according to your cleaning needs, ensuring a thorough wash without the hassle.

Moreover, the cleaning power of a pressure washer far exceeds that of manual washing methods. High-pressure water jets can easily dislodge stubborn dirt, mud, and even bird droppings that may adhere to your car’s surface. This level of cleaning is crucial not only for aesthetic purposes but also for protecting your vehicle's paint and finish. Regularly removing contaminants can prevent long-term damage and maintain your car’s resale value.

In addition to the aesthetic and protective benefits, using a pressure washer can also promote better hygiene for your vehicle's interior. By effectively cleaning the wheels, undercarriage, and other hard-to-reach areas, you can prevent the buildup of harmful substances that can lead to corrosion and rust over time.

Top Pressure Washer Brands and Models for Car Cleaning

When it comes to keeping your vehicle in pristine condition, investing in the right pressure washer can make all the difference. With a variety of brands and models on the market, choosing the best pressure washer for car cleaning can be overwhelming. To simplify your decision-making process, we’ve compiled a list of leading pressure washer brands and their standout models, focusing on key specifications like PSI (pounds per square inch), GPM (gallons per minute), and portability.

1. Sun Joe SPX3000

The Sun Joe SPX3000 is a top contender in the pressure washer arena, known for its excellent performance and affordability. With a powerful motor delivering up to 2030 PSI and 1.76 GPM, this electric pressure washer is capable of tackling tough grime and dirt on your car’s surface. Its dual detergent tank system allows you to switch between cleaning solutions effortlessly, making it a versatile option for various cleaning tasks beyond just car washing.

2. AR Blue Clean AR383

The AR Blue Clean AR383 combines power and convenience, offering 1900 PSI and 1.5 GPM. This electric pressure washer is lightweight and portable, making it easy to maneuver around your vehicle. It features a 20-foot high-pressure hose and a 35-foot power cord, providing ample reach for cleaning without the hassle of frequent repositioning. Its adjustable spray wand allows for customized cleaning, ensuring you can safely wash delicate areas of your car.

3. Karcher K1700

For those seeking a high-performance gas-powered option, the Karcher K1700 delivers impressive results with 1700 PSI and 1.2 GPM. This pressure washer is designed for easy startup and operation, featuring a compact design that enhances portability. It includes a variety of nozzles for different cleaning tasks, ensuring you can efficiently clean your vehicle without risking damage to the paint. Additionally, the onboard detergent tank simplifies the car washing process.

4. Greenworks GPW1501

Another great electric option is the Greenworks GPW1501, which offers 1500 PSI and 1.2 GPM. This compact and lightweight pressure washer is perfect for those who prioritize ease of use and portability. Its adjustable spray nozzle lets you customize the pressure for different surfaces, making it an ideal choice for washing cars and other delicate surfaces. Plus, its 35-foot power cord provides ample reach, allowing you to wash your car without needing an extension cord.

5. Simpson Cleaning MSH3125-S

For a robust gas-powered model, the Simpson Cleaning MSH3125-S is an excellent choice. With a powerful 3100 PSI and 2.5 GPM, this pressure washer can handle the toughest cleaning jobs. It features a durable construction and a powerful Honda engine that provides reliable performance. The included four quick-connect nozzles allow you to adjust the pressure according to your car's cleaning needs, making it suitable for everything from routine washes to deep cleaning.

When selecting a pressure washer for car cleaning, consider factors such as your cleaning frequency, the type of dirt and grime you typically encounter, and your comfort level with electric versus gas models. By choosing a reputable brand and model that meets your needs, you can ensure your vehicle remains looking its best with minimal effort.


Tips for Effectively Using a Pressure Washer on Your Car

Using a pressure washer can transform your car cleaning routine, but it’s essential to use it correctly to avoid damaging your vehicle’s exterior. Here are some practical tips to help you achieve optimal cleaning results while ensuring your car remains in pristine condition.

Select the Right Nozzle

Pressure washers come with a variety of nozzles, each designed for different cleaning tasks. For car washing, it’s crucial to use a 25-degree or 40-degree nozzle, as these provide a wide spray pattern that is gentle enough for your vehicle’s paint. Avoid using a zero-degree nozzle, as it can produce a concentrated stream of water that may cause damage to the car’s surface.

Maintain a Safe Distance

When washing your car, always keep the nozzle at least 2 to 3 feet away from the surface. This distance helps to prevent any potential scratches or dents caused by the high-pressure water stream. Start at the top of the car and work your way down, allowing dirt and grime to wash away as you go.

Use the Right Pressure Settings

Most cars can be cleaned effectively with a pressure setting of 1200 to 1900 PSI. Higher pressures may cause damage to delicate components such as plastic bumpers or window seals. Adjust your pressure washer to the appropriate setting before you begin, ensuring a thorough yet safe clean.

Pre-Rinse and Pre-Soak

Before applying soap or detergent, it’s beneficial to pre-rinse your car to loosen any stuck dirt or debris. This step reduces the risk of scratching the paint during the washing process. After pre-rinsing, apply a car-specific soap using a foam cannon attachment for even coverage.

Work in Sections

Divide your vehicle into sections when washing to ensure that you don’t miss any spots. Start with the roof, then move to the sides, and finish with the wheels. This method not only helps in achieving a thorough clean but also allows you to monitor your progress and adjust your technique as needed.

Rinse Thoroughly

After applying soap, it’s crucial to rinse the car thoroughly. Make sure all soap residues are washed away, as leftover soap can lead to streaks and spots on your vehicle. Use a wide spray pattern to cover large areas quickly, and take your time to ensure every part of the car is rinsed.

Drying Your Car

After washing, dry your car using a microfiber towel or chamois. Avoid using abrasive materials that can scratch the paint. Drying your car helps prevent water spots, keeping your vehicle looking shiny and new.

Regular Maintenance of Your Pressure Washer

Finally, maintaining your pressure washer is key to achieving the best results. Regularly check the filter, hose, and connections for any blockages or wear and tear. Keeping your equipment in optimal condition ensures efficient operation and prolongs its lifespan.
